Kawai K4 & K4r iPad Editor



You'll find an editor for TB MIDI Stuff here, and a wireless editor for The Missing Link & TouchOSC here.

Note the TB MIDI Stuff template is saved under the "iTunes Documents Folder/Load Canvas Snapshots" in the app. If you find any bugs or have any questions, leave a comment in this post.

Enjoy! I always found the K4r a little cumbersome to edit via the front panel. The waveforms are not labeled so you have to refer to wave list print out. This editor will hopefully make things a bit easier for you and me. Remember to check the manual if you are unclear on what specific parameters do. I added a few notes, but did not want to bury the editor in descriptions.

1st five screenshots are TB MIDI Stuff, second five are TouchOSC.

  2. The TouchOSC one requires The Missing Link which is no longer made. The Missing Link was a wireless OSC hardware box that was able to convert OSC to MIDI. TouchOSC didn't support MIDI sysex messages which was needed for all the extra parameters so the template sent out OSC messages with the sysex messages wrapped in them. The Missing Link then converted that to sysex. What was great about it was that you could pop The Missing Link into your MIDI patchbay and then use the iPad with TouchOSC to edit your synths wirelessly. TB MIDI Stuff ported the template to their editor, so you can use that if you do not have The Missing Link.

  4. I just verified it works with my K4R. Make sure SYSTEM/MIDI on the K4 is set to SYS for sysex. Click on the System button to check. If it is set to SYS it could be that your cable does not support sysex. I believe the original Alesis IO Dock for example did not support sysex.
